Paul A. Lipetzky

Paul,from the St. Paul/Minneapolis Diocese, is a semi-retired businessman whose work involves the management of low income residential real estate. He is 57 years old. Married to Charlene, he is the father of four adult children, two men and two women, and a granddaughter age thirteen. Paul's youngest daughter is a freshman at the University of Minnesota.

Why is Paul Participating? I am riding because I love the Catholic Church. In spite of all its flaws I believe the Church has done more to promote human development than any institution in human history. The Church has a long and proud history of advocating for the poor, of teaching the call to social justice. The Campaign for Human Development is the national expression of the values and teachings which best represent our Church. By joining in this ride we can raise up and celebrate the work of our church through the CCHD.

I also love to cycle, to travel out-of-doors in touch with nature. To me it is particularly fitting that we make this journey by bicycle. We are not only advocating for the poor in our country, we are also advocating for good stewardship of the wonderful world we live in, for responsible use of the resources God has given us all. For me the ride is a celebration of God's many gifts to me in the form of my health and vitality and to our country in all its natural beauty, diversity and wealth.
